There is an ingoing investigation into  the   alleged  financial excesses of the Minister of Petroleum Mrs. Diezani Alison-Madueke. It was   also learnt in Abuja that Alison-Madueke   chartered a third jet for her use, besides the two already in the records of the committee.

The Solomon Olamilekan-led committee is  investigating the expenditure of  N10bn on a Challenger 850 chartered and maintained for  the minister’s use.
